Baby Bunny Card in Sepia Tones

Sweet Little Something Stamp Set

What is not to love about the cute bunny image from the Sweet Little Something stamp set by Stampin' UP?  I decided to show it off by creating a Sepia look tonal image using the 3 step stamp.  It has that classic 1800's old photo look. Just stamp the image in the lightest shade of Sahara Sand, then Soft Suede and Chocolate Chip.  The sweet little bunny looks classic with her wood flower as an accent.

Make Your Own Stamp Pad

Happy Wishes Stamp Set Card

Make Your Own Stamp Pad With A Baby Wipe For this technique, you need a pack of baby wipes and reinkers in Berry Burst, Lemon Lime Twist and Rich Razzleberry.  Simply fold one baby wipe over so there are several layers.  Make stripes of the three colors with the reinkers right next to each other on the wipe.  You are going to use this as your stamp pad.  Ink up the large "Happy" sentiment and stamp on whisper white card stock.  Cut it out with the Lots of Labels Framelit. Simply mount the layers on the card as shown in the picture with Stampin' dimensionals. Very little work but a lot of impact!

Painted With Love Narrow Note Cards

Painted With Love Narrow Note Cards tied with bow

This little notes are so easy to put together. Simply cut the DSP to size and glue to the front of the card.  I used several of the heart stamp images in various colors in the palette and embossed 2 cards with gold embossing powder.   The images are cut out from the coordinating framelits in the bundle.  They are attached to the card fronts with dimensionals.  To finish the gift off,  I stacked the card with 4 envelopes and tied a matching piece of Sale-a-bration ribbon around the stack while looping a tassle in the bow.  These would be a nice hostess gift or teacher gift.  They are great for kids to exchange for Valentine's Day as well.

Party Time Card

Birthday Card featuring the Happy Birthday Gorgeous Stamp Set

Washi Tape is often overlooked in the catalog.  It is actually a versatile element in the crafting arsenal.  I used the Basics Pack 3 Washi Tape to create the whimsical banner behind the "50" element.  I lined up the washi tape on a scrap of paper, trimmed it down and punched the ends in a banner with the Banner Triple punch.  I also used it inside the card to add a punch of color. So simple!
